Output c076fe8fc44396a9380a97431a6ce694f4012239ab22d92caeacc0838d3a9d90:0

value
886455
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51b935bc08844b1a8cc6e6c17a059e56a86e70ef OP_EQUAL
address
3998Xh4TdwHaW9FrKsnWpHNoTynf8ovEBZ
transaction
c076fe8fc44396a9380a97431a6ce694f4012239ab22d92caeacc0838d3a9d90
confirmations
336018
spent
true